Game #60: A's 2, Indians 11

June 7, 2006 | A's @ Cleveland
My vacation doesn't start till this weekend, but Tanner Boyle has gotten himself warmed up to cover for me by guest blogging the last couple of days. But today you get me and I'm not in a good mood.

Joe Blanton side viewJoe Blanton is like some kind of Dr. Jekyll/Mr. Hyde. Last time he started, I was raving about his complete game shutout and declaring undying loyalty... Well, that loyalty is wavering. Five innings, 10 hits, six earned runs? Call me shallow.

Milton Bradley in Indians uniform• The Return of Milton Bradley: I was all excited about Milton Bradley in April, then he got injured and disappeared for a long time. Now he's back, goes 1-4, gets booed by Cleveland fans (he used to play there), and I'm all blank. I feel like a jilted girlfriend. Bradley earned my love. Now he has to earn it back.

(And while we're speaking of lost love, I'm suprise myself at how indifferent I am to Bobby Kielty. Is it just 'cause he shaved his head? Am I really that shallow?)

• The Return of Jay Witasick: Witasick's performance tonight produced a game ERA of 10.12. Maybe he's not ready to come back...

• Coming up next: The Return of Esteban Loaiza. Like Harden, Loaiza has missed the entire month of May and then some. Are you holding your breath like I am to see if Loaiza will have one start — just a single one! — that answers why Billy Beane gave him a $20 million three-year contract.
